5 Photos That Rocked The World In 2015

Photojournalists go out of their way to tell a story with their images. There’s no bigger truth than the fact that pictures speak more than just a thousand words. Year on year, after sifting through millions of pictures, TIME magazine releases their top picks, that convey powerfully the emotion of the moment that has been immortalized. It is almost like you are witnessing that moment live.

We present to you the 5 Photos That Rocked The World In 2015 Picked By TIME Magazine:

1.

Top 5 Photos of 2015

Image Credits: Nilufer Demir | This photo was taken in Bodrum, Turkey, on September 2, 2015.

Without a doubt, the most talked about and heart-breaking picture of 2015! No words can describe the atrocities of the refugee crisis.





2.

Top 5 Photos Of 2015 - Pluto

Image Credits: NASA/APL/SwRI/Corbis | The photo was released on July 13, 2015.

This photo was taken by the Long Range Reconnaissance Imager (LORRI) aboard NASA’s New Horizons spacecraft, when the spacecraft was 476,000 miles (768,000 kms) from Pluto’s surface. Did you spot the heart?

3. 

Top 5 Photos of 2015 - celebrations in Kano

Image Credits: Goran Tomasevic—Reuters | This photo was taken in Kano on March 31, 2015.

Clicked shortly after Muhammadu Buhari was elected as President of Nigeria, this man was accidentally hit by a speeding motorcycle and is believed to have succumbed to his injuries in the hospital.




4. 

Top 5 Photos Of 2015 Macedonian police clash

Image Credits: Georgi Licovski—EPA | This photo was taken on the Greek side of the border into Macedonia, near the Southern city of Gevgelija of August 21, 2015.

The Macedonian police were instructed not to let the Greek refugees pass, who were trying to penetrate the police cordon by putting the women and children in front. What ensued was a violent and emotional tussle which can be seen in this image.

5. 

Top 5 Photos Of 2015 Rocky Fire

Image Credits: Justin Sullivan—Getty Images | This photo was taken near Clearlake California on August 1, 2015.

Fueled by four years of severe drought, The Rocky Fire in California charred down more than 20,000 acres in less than 24 hours. Looks like a scene out of a Michael Bay movie, doesn’t it?
